Different locations and lighting situations call for varying shutter speeds to produce the best results. Depending how fast or slow you set your shutter speed, you can create a variety of effects ranging from crisply focused actions shots to softly blurred images. Set the speed of your shutter to a fast one in order to still motion, or a slow one to portray the best features of landscapes.

Framing is very important when you are considering your photo’s composition. Get rid of distracting elements by zooming into your focal point. This can eliminate unwanted focal points and keep clutter in your photographs at bay.
